My story

Here's what the humans have to say about me:

This cute little pup was found tied to a pole in a grocery store parking lot. Unfortunately, the person who found him lived in a group home and couldn't take him home so she actively sought out a temporary foster who could hold him until an owner or a rescue group could be found to take him in. No owner stepped up to claim him and our rescue agreed to take him in to find a new family for him.

Cooper is an easy-going puppy. He would rather be with people than dogs although he gets along with other dogs, even with the dogs that have more difficult personalities. He does well in the house and loves lounging on the sofa. He gets along well with all people, other dogs of all sizes, as well as cats. Our vet estimates he is approximately 5 months old and he currently weighs 30 pounds. He is some type of hound mix. We estimate he will be medium sized when fully grown. He has the cutest face and is a sweet puppy. He will make some lucky family very happy.
